To provide a compact, thin wave absorber that does not employ heavy metal for materials of the wave absorber layer and makes effective use of carbon nanotube structure properties to absorb a wide band of radiowaves, and to provide a method for manufacturing the wave absorber.
The wave absorber comprises a wave absorber and a method for manufacturing the absorber. In this wave absorber, uniform wave absorber layers 2 contain carbon nanotube structures constituting a mesh structure made of multiple carbon nanotubes and bridges formed by chemical bonding of multiple functional groups connecting at least either end of each carbon nanotube to one of the other nanotubes, and are arranged on the surface of a base substrate 1 like tiles.
